
Natural User Interface (NUI)
A Natural User Interface (NUI) is a way for people to interact with computers that feels more intuitive and human-like, rather than relying on traditional methods like keyboards and mice. NUIs often use gestures, voice commands, or touch, allowing users to engage with technology in a more natural manner, similar to how we interact with each other. This makes it easier and more comfortable for everyone to use devices, as it draws on our everyday actions and senses, enhancing the overall user experience. Examples include smartphones with touch screens and voice-activated assistants.
